Gildedragon
2016-06-14, 11:56 AM
A couple zombies (8?) wouldn't be bad

Nothing incorporeal that's for sure

Maybe 3 bone rat swarms, and two ghasts actually that might be a bit much

A ghast and three ghouls might be pretty hefty for a party of three. Possibly deadly if they gang up on the divine bard.
Throw in a slaymate make them a sort of creepy family

Tiri
2016-06-14, 11:59 AM
Personally, I like wraiths. It shouldn't be too hard as long as the Monk/Ardent/Fighter has a magic weapon. You might want to include a few weaker undead like skeletons or something to distract them from the wraith initially. The wraith can hide somewhere to start with.

ShurikVch
2016-06-16, 08:12 AM
I see a Truenamer in the party
How about the truenaming monster?
Painspeaker is CR 4 Medium-sized Undead with 6 HD and Utterance of Pain (reversed moderate word of nurturing utterance as a 6th-level truenamer) every 3 turns
